Design of Basic Logic Gates Using Quantum Dot Cellular Automata (QCA)
Description
Quantum-dot cellular automata (QCA) is one of the promising budding technologies which is able to properly replace the old semiconductor transistor technology at the Nano scale level. It is attractive for its size, fast speed, feature, very scalable, high frequency switching and low power consumption compared to CMOS technology. In the near future the QCA may take over CMOS because of its significant benefits. This paper is discusses the implementation and simulation of the results of various logic gates using quantum dot cellular automata (QCA). Continued intricate designs can be made using these designs methods.
